输出包含微服务调用的存储在Elasticsearch的trace信息
时间: 2024-03-15 09:20:37 浏览: 24
要输出包含微服务调用的存储在Elasticsearch的trace信息,您需要使用分布式跟踪系统(如Zipkin或Jaeger)来跟踪微服务的调用,并将跟踪数据存储在Elasticsearch中。然后,您可以使用Elasticsearch的查询功能来检索跟踪信息并输出所需的信息。
以下是一些可能有用的查询示例:
1. 检索特定微服务的所有跟踪信息:
```
GET /zipkin:span-*/_search
{
"query": {
"bool": {
"must": [
{
"match": {
"span.name": "your-service-name"
}
}
]
}
}
}
```
2. 检索跨多个微服务的调用链:
```
GET /zipkin:span-*/_search
{
"query": {
"bool": {
"must": [
{
"match": {
"traceId": "your-trace-id"
}
}
]
}
},
"sort": [
{
"timestamp": {
"order": "asc"
}
}
]
}
```
这将返回一个按时间顺序排列的跨多个微服务的调用链。您可以根据需要使用其他查询参数来过滤结果集。
相关推荐
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)